Job Description - Graduate Quality Engineer

Elevation Recruitment Group are working in partnership with a leading precision engineering manufacturer in Sheffield, who are looking to appoint a Graduate Quality Engineer to join their expanding quality team.

This is a fantastic opportunity for a recent engineering graduate who has had exposure to CMM operation or programming and Quality Inspection and is now looking to develop a long-term career in quality engineering within a high-spec manufacturing environment.

The Role:
As Graduate Quality Engineer, you will support the quality team across all areas of inspection, compliance, and process improvement. You'll play a key role in maintaining product standards and driving a culture of continuous improvement, working closely with engineering and production teams.

Responsibilities will include:

  • Operating and supporting programming of Coordinate Measuring Machines (CMMs)

  • Conducting component inspections using both manual and automated methods

  • Reading and interpreting technical drawings and GD&T specifications

  • Supporting root cause analysis and implementation of corrective actions

  • Assisting with internal audits and maintaining quality documentation

  • Collaborating with the wider team to ensure compliance with customer and regulatory requirements

Person Specification:

  • Degree in Mechanical, Manufacturing or a related Engineering discipline

  • Exposure to CMM inspection and/or programming (e.g. Mitutoyo, PC-DMIS, or similar)

  • Understanding of engineering drawings and tolerance standards

  • Excellent attention to detail with strong anal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Proactive approach with strong communication and teamworking abilities

  • Keen to develop professionally within a high-quality manufacturing environment

Desirable (but not essential):

  • Knowledge of AS9100 or ISO 9001 standards

  • Experience with basic quality tools and techniques (e.g. 8D, 5 Whys, Pareto)
